Overall Meaning

"Viva la Vida" is a song that tells the story of a once powerful king losing his throne and becoming a nobody in society. The lyrics paint a picture of a king who used to have power and authority in everything he did, where the seas would rise at his command, and the crowd would sing along with his tunes. However, he lost everything overnight when he discovered that his kingdom was built on pillars of salt and sand, leading to its collapse. He is now a shadow of who he was, sweeping the streets he used to own and sleeping alone at night.


Despite his fall from grace, the king is still yearning for the power and influence he once had over people. He hears the sounds of the Jerusalem bells ringing and the Roman cavalry choirs singing, reminding him of the days he was in charge. He longs to have his missionaries in a foreign field, his sword, and shield back to defend him, but he knows that the past is gone and can never be regained.
